The Audubon Summer Camp by the Audubon Society of Rhode Island invites children aged 2½ to 15 to connect with nature at wildlife refuges in Bristol, RI, and Seekonk, MA. This camp concentrates on outdoor learning and fun, featuring explorations of local ecosystems like forests and coastal areas. It provides an inclusive, secure setting that encourages adventurous play and environmental education, making it ideal for young explorers from pre-K to seventh grade. Families can benefit from membership discounts and scholarships funded by generous donors to keep camp accessible for all. Special sessions like Counselor-in-Training offer teens practical leadership experience, preparing them for future roles. Registration is competitive and supported by detailed informational resources, while the camp adheres strictly to health department regulations in both states to maintain camper safety and wellbeing throughout the season.
